On Tue, Mar 4, 2025 at 10:44 PM Bertrand Drouvot <bertranddrouvot.pg@gmail.com> wrote: > > Hi, > > On Tue, Mar 04, 2025 at 09:45:54PM +0000, Bertrand Drouvot wrote: > > Indeed, thanks for looking at it! Fixed in v4 attached. Note that the pfree() > > in parse_snapshot_filename() is not needed per say because the function is > > currently executed in a short-lived memory context. It's there for safety reason > > in case it's called outside those SQL apis in the future. > > After sleeping on it, PFA a simplified version. > Thank you for updating the patch. I think we don't need to even do palloc() for the buffer as we can use the char[MAXPGPATH] instead. I've attached the patch to improve the parse_snapshot_filename() function and add some regression tests. Please review these changes.
